import { ACTIONS } from "./types";
const list = async (url: string)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
query
Pods {
myself {
pods {
id
name
runtime {
uptimeInSeconds
ports {
ip
isIpPublic
privatePort
publicPort
type
}
gpus {
id
gpuUtilPercent
memoryUtilPercent
} container {
cpuPercent
memoryPercent
}
}
}
}
}
`,
}),
});
const res = await response.json();
return res.data.myself.pods;
};
const getGPUTypes = async (url: string)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
query GpuTypes {
gpuTypes {
id
displayName
memoryInGb
}
}
`,
}),
});
const res = await response.json();
return res.data.gpuTypes;
};
const start = async (url: string, id: string, count = 1)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
mutation {
podResume(
input: {
podId: "${id}",
gpuCount: ${count}
} )
{
id
desiredStatus
imageName
env
machineId
machine {
podHostId
}
}
}`,
}),
});
const res = await response.json();
return res.data;
};
const stop = async (url: string, id: string)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
mutation {
podStop(
input:
{podId: "${id}"
})
{
id
desiredStatus
}
}`,
}),
});
const res = await response.json();
return res.data;
};
const get = async (url: string, id: string)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
query
Pod {
pod(
input: {
podId: "${id}"
}
)
{
id
name
runtime {
uptimeInSeconds
ports {
ip
isIpPublic
privatePort
publicPort
type
}
gpus {
id
gpuUtilPercent
memoryUtilPercent
} container {
cpuPercent
memoryPercent
}
}
}
}`,
}),
});
const res = await response.json();
return res.data;
};
const getGPU = async (url: string, id: string, count?: number) => {
const response = await fetch(url, {
method: "POST",
headers: { "Content-Type": "application/json" },
body: JSON.stringify({
query: `
query GpuTypes {
gpuTypes(input: {id: "${id}"}) {
id
displayName
memoryInGb
secureCloud
communityCloud
lowestPrice(input: {gpuCount: ${count || 1}}) {
minimumBidPrice
uninterruptablePrice
}
}
}
`,
}),
});
const res = await response.json();
if (res.errors) {
console.log(res.errors[0].message);
} else {
return res.data.gpuTypes;
}
};
const runpod =
(key: string) =>
({ action, id, count }: { action: ACTIONS; id?: string; count?: number }) => {
const url = "https://api.runpod.io/graphql?api_key=" + key;
switch (action) {
case ACTIONS.list:
return list(url);
case ACTIONS.start:
return id ? start(url, id, count) : "Please provide a pod id";
case ACTIONS.stop:
return id ? stop(url, id) : "Please provide a pod id";
case ACTIONS.get:
return id ? get(url, id) : "Please provide a pod id";
case ACTIONS.getGPU:
return id ? getGPU(url, id, count) : "Please provide a gpu id";
case ACTIONS.getGPUTypes:
return getGPUTypes(url);
// case "create":
// return create({ url, ...args });
default:
break;
}
};
export default runpod;
